Я не вижу изображений значков приложений на главной.раскадровка -> UIImageView ->> область изображения в Xcode

#ios #swift #xcode #uiimageview

Вопрос:

Я действительно новичок в Xcode и Swift, поэтому я думаю, что есть простое решение, но не смог его найти. Вот скриншоты.

На этом снимке экрана должны быть изображения бриллиантов, которые вы можете увидеть на втором снимке экрана внутри красного круга, чтобы использовать для UIImageView :

снимок экрана с изображениями бриллиантов, которые вы можете увидеть на втором снимке экрана внутри красного круга, для использования в UIImageView

А это скриншот изображений с бриллиантами разных размеров для использования в UIImageView:

снимок экрана с изображениями бриллиантов разных размеров для использования в UIImageView.

Я смотрю курс Udemy, и в курсе, когда вы добавляете некоторые изображения в папку значков приложений, вы можете видеть их в красном круге на главной раскадровке.

Ответ №1:

Значок приложения используется для отображения изображений на главном экране iPhone/iPad. Чтобы использовать изображение в разработке приложений, в Assets.xcassets папке вам нужно нажать на кнопку , выбрать Image Set и назвать его так, как вы хотите. Затем перетащите изображение нужного размера в разделы @2x и @3x. Смотрите скриншот ниже.

введите описание изображения здесь

Теперь вы можете использовать это изображение в своем проекте. На скриншоте ниже вы можете видеть, что имя изображения SampleImage доступно в раскрывающемся списке изображение.

введите описание изображения здесь

Комментарии:

1. Спасибо, это сработало. Теперь мне нужно избавиться от пробелов в файле diamond.png. Могу ли я сделать это в xcode или мне нужен другой инструмент?

2. Вам нужно прозрачное изображение. Я имею в виду, что изображение должно состоять только из алмаза, у него не должно быть никакого фона. Вы можете попросить свою команду дизайнеров предоставить вам изображение без фона. Если вы хорошо знакомы с приложением adobe, которое используется для редактирования изображений, то вы можете сделать это самостоятельно, если знаете, как это сделать.